Brussels Airlines to partner with Africa World Airlines
Africa World Airlines (AWA), the Ghanaian airline based in Accra, and Brussels Airline, the member of Lufthansa Group and a Star Alliance member; have announced an interline agreement to better serve the traveling public.
The new partnership between the airlines will allow passengers traveling from Brussels Airlines’ network of 73 European and 21 intercontinental destinations to book a single ticket to any of the 9 African destinations served by AWA, including attractive fares, a single intercontinental baggage allowance all the way through the different legs of their journey. https://voyagesafriq.com/2019/10/08/...or-passengers/ |
